General
Sim Type | Dual Sim, GSM+GSM | Dual Sim, GSM+GSM |
Dual Sim | Yes | Yes |
Sim Size | Nano+Nano SIM | Nano+Nano SIM |
Device Type | Smartphone | Smartphone |
Release Date | June, 2018 |
Design
Dimensions | 71.8 x 151.4 x 8.5 mm | 75.4 x 155.7 x 7.8 mm |
Weight | 168 g | 177 g |
Qwerty | Yes |
Display
Type | Color IPS Screen (16M colors Colors) | Color AMOLED Screen (16M colors Colors) |
Touch | Yes | Yes |
Size | 4.5 inches, 1080 x 1620 pixels | 6.28 inches, 1080 x 2280 pixels |
Aspect Ratio | 3:2 | 19:9 |
PPI | ~ 433 PPI | ~ 402 PPI |
Features | Corning Gorilla Glass 3 Screen Protection | Corning Gorilla Glass 5 |
Memory
RAM | 6 GB | 8 GB |
Storage | 64 GB | 256 GB |
Card Slot | Yes | No |
Connectivity
GPRS | Yes | Yes |
EDGE | Yes | Yes |
3G | Yes | Yes |
4G | Yes | Yes |
VoLTE | Yes | Yes |
Wifi | Yes, with wifi-hotspot | Yes, with wifi-hotspot |
Bluetooth | Yes | Yes, v5.0 |
USB | Yes | Yes 2.0, Type-C 1.0 reversible connector |
USB Features | USB on-the-go |
Extra
GPS | Yes, with A-GPS Support | Yes, with A-GPS, GLONASS, BDS, GALILEO |
Fingerprint Sensor | Yes | Yes |
Face Unlock | Yes | |
Sensors | Accelerometer, Gyroscope, Compass | Fingerprint (rear-mounted), Accelerometer, Gyro, Proximity, Compass |
3.5mm Headphone Jack | Yes | Yes |
NFC | Yes | Yes |
Camera
Rear Camera | 12 MP + 8 MP with autofocus | 16 MP + 20 MP with autofocus |
Features | Face detection, Geo tagging, Panorama, Touch to focus | Geo-tagging, Touch Focus, Face Detection, HDR, Panorama |
Video Recording | 4K @ 30 fps UHD | 4K @ 60 fps UHD |
Flash | Yes, Dual LED | Yes, Dual LED |
Front Camera | 8 MP | 16 MP |
Technical
OS | Android v8.1 (Oreo) | Android v8.1 (Oreo), upgradable to v10 |
Chipset | Qualcomm Snapdragon 660 | Qualcomm Snapdragon 845 |
CPU | 2.2 GHz, Octa Core Processor | 2.8 GHz, Octa Core Processor |
GPU | Adreno 512 | Adreno 630 |
Java | Yes, via 3rd party | No |
Browser | Yes, supports HTML | Yes, supports HTML5 |
Multimedia
Supports | MMS, Instant Messaging | |
Yes, with Push Email | Yes | |
Music | MP3, WAV, eAAC+ | MP3, eAAC+, WMA, WAV, FLAC |
Video | DivX, MP4 | DivX, Xvid, MP4, H.265 |
FM Radio | Yes | No |
Document Reader | Yes | Yes |
Battery
Type | Non-Removable Battery | Non-Removable Battery |
Size | 3500 mAh, Li-ion Battery | 3300 mAh, Li-Po Battery |
